 LEADER: Steve Ringbauer. The flannel flowers are abundant at this time of the year. The 10km Manly Scenic Walkway beings at Manly Wharf, passes sandy beaches, ancient Aboriginal sites and incredible lookouts, before arriving at the Spit Bridge where you can catch a bus to the city.
- Distance and time: 10km one-way
- Level: Grade 3 track. Suitable for most ages and fitness levels with occasional sections of stairs. There are also sections of sand, bush tracks and boardwalk. Not suitable for prams or wheelchair users.
- Top attractions: Clontarf Reserve, Grotto Point Aboriginal engraving site, Crater Cove Lookout, Forty Baskets Reserve and Manly.
- Toilet facilities at the start and end of the walk and at Clontarf Reserve, Reef Beach, Forty Baskets Beach, North Harbour Reserve and Fairlight Beach.
- Drinking fountains are available at Clontarf Reserve, Fairlight Beach and Manly.

Sheldon Forest Circuit walk
The track meanders through the beautiful bushland of Sheldon Forest, along ridge tops, through open forest on the hill slopes and down to the creek side, following a stream that boasts a number of small waterfalls. The forest is one of the few remaining pieces of the Blue Gum high forest in the Sydney Basin. It is of high conservation status because it contains some of the last remnants of the endangered ecological communities. Echidnas, bowerbirds, water dragons, golden whistlers, pardalotes and powerful owls have been seen. We will check out Rofe Park as well. Steep and slippery sections Limit: 10.
